I was driving down the highway and my radio started crackling like it was getting a bad signal. When I looked at my antenna, to see if it was fully extended, it wasn't there. I pulled over to find my antenna hanging against the side of my fender.

I still have the bezel as you can see in the photo. I thought all I needed was a nut to prevent the extended antenna from coming completely out of the fender. I ordered a power antenna nut and as you can see in the photo it is threaded on the outside. The top of the antenna assembly is also threaded on the outside.

I am not sure what part I need that goes on the top of the antenna assembly, that goes on top of the bezel and holds the antenna in place. Does anyone know what part I need and where to get it?

Don't know how much help I can be but...... If memory serves, you have the correct nut, just the wrong antenna. My antenna assemblies are inside threads to accept the type nut you have.
 
I was wondering if that might be the problem. I guess someone that owned the car before me put a different power antenna in it. I guess it is time to start looking for a correct power antenna.
